The Heart of a Meaningful Message

When we talk about How to Show Appreciation Message, we're really talking about connecting with people on a deeper level. It's about acknowledging their efforts, their kindness, or simply their presence in our lives. The importance of consistently showing appreciation cannot be overstated ; it creates a positive feedback loop, encouraging more helpful and kind behaviors. Whether it's a colleague who went the extra mile, a friend who offered a listening ear, or a family member who consistently supports you, your words matter.

There are many ways to craft an effective appreciation message, and it often depends on the situation and the person receiving it. Here are some general guidelines to keep in mind:

  • Be specific about what you are thankful for.
  • Be sincere and genuine in your tone.
  • Deliver the message promptly.
  • Tailor it to the individual.

Consider the following table for a quick reference on different delivery methods:

Method Best For
In-person Immediate, personal thanks
Handwritten note Thoughtful, lasting gestures
Text/Email Quick, casual acknowledgments
Small gift Significant efforts or milestones
